Understanding the Keto Diet
Before we jump into the meal ideas, let’s take a moment to understand what the Keto diet is all about. Essentially, the ketogenic diet is a high-fat, low-carbohydrate dietary plan that aims to shift your body’s metabolism away from carbohydrates and towards fat and ketones. This process – known as ketosis – can lead to impressive weight loss results. What makes the Keto diet appealing is its focus on whole foods, making it a healthy option if you plan your meals wisely.
Embracing the Keto lifestyle means you can indulge in flavorful foods without the guilt of carbs. Cheese, avocados, and bacon? Yes, please! However, the key is to ensure that the foundation of your meals is made up of nutrient-dense ingredients, rather than just fat-heavy options. Breakfast Ideas to Kickstart Your Day
Breakfast is an essential part of your day, especially when you’re on a Keto diet. You want to set a positive tone for what’s to come, and having a filling, low-carb breakfast can do just that.
Creamy Avocado Toast
Swap traditional toast for a low-carb alternative: almond flour or coconut flour bread! Spread a generous layer of mashed avocado on top and sprinkle with salt, pepper, and chili flakes for added flavor. You might also want to throw in a drizzle of olive oil or a bit of lemon juice for an extra kick. This creamy delight provides healthy fats while keeping your carb count low.
Keto Chia Pudding
Chia seeds are powerhouses of nutrition, perfect for vegan and keto diets alike. Combine chia seeds with your favorite unsweetened almond or coconut milk, add a splash of vanilla extract, and let it thicken overnight in the refrigerator. In the morning, top it with unsweetened shredded coconut or a few berries to bring some sweetness to your breakfast without loading on carbs.
Bacon and Eggs
You can’t go wrong with the classic combo of bacon and eggs. The beauty of this meal lies in its simplicity. Fry up some organic pasture-raised eggs in grass-fed butter or coconut oil, and add crispy bacon on the side. Not only is it satisfying, but it also keeps you feeling full for hours.

Tasty Lunches to Power Through Your Day
Lunchtime can sometimes feel challenging when you’re trying to stick to keto, but there are plenty of delicious options that won’t leave you hungry.
Zucchini Noodles with Pesto
Say goodbye to traditional pasta and hello to zucchini noodles! They’re low in carbs and can be made in minutes. Sauté your zoodles (zucchini noodles) in olive oil, then toss them with homemade or store-bought Keto-friendly pesto. Add some grilled chicken or shrimp for added protein. This dish is not only vibrant and enticing but also incredibly fulfilling.
Egg Salad Lettuce Wraps
Egg salad is a timeless classic, and it’s incredibly versatile! Simply hard-boil some eggs, then mash them up with mayonnaise, mustard, and seasonings of your choice. Instead of traditional bread, use large lettuce leaves to wrap your egg salad, creating a refreshing, low-carb lunch that’s perfect for meal prep and packed with protein.
Greek Salad with Grilled Chicken
A Greek salad is fresh and filling, perfect for a midday meal. Toss together cucumber, cherry tomatoes, olives, and feta cheese, then drizzle with olive oil and lemon juice. Adding grilled chicken on top transforms this salad into a hearty meal. Not only is it packed with flavor, but it also delivers the necessary nutrients that your body craves on a keto diet.
Satisfying Dinners for Your Evening Routine
As the sun sets, it’s time to fill your plate with delicious, keto-friendly meals that will satisfy your hunger and keep your carb intake low.
Cauliflower Fried Rice
Transform cauliflower into a delightful dinner option! By grating cauliflower, you can create a rice-like texture. Sauté it with some onions, garlic, and your choice of protein – whether it’s chicken or shrimp. For extra flavor, add soy sauce or tamari (for gluten-free). This dish is filling and has so many variations that you’ll never get bored with it.
Creamy Mushroom Chicken
Indulge in a rich and delicious creamy mushroom chicken dish. Simply sear boneless, skinless chicken thighs in a skillet until golden, then remove them. In the same skillet, add your favorite mushrooms, garlic, and shallots, and deglaze with a little white wine (optional). Stir in some heavy cream and return the chicken to the pan, letting everything simmer for a few minutes. Serve this sumptuous meal with some steamed broccoli or a green salad.
Beef and Broccoli Stir-Fry
A classic take-out favorite can easily become a homemade keto meal. For beef and broccoli stir-fry, use thinly sliced sirloin steak and sauté it with fresh broccoli, garlic, and ginger. Instead of typical sugary sauces, opt for a low-carb alternative or simply use a bit of soy sauce. This dinner is easy to whip up and brings cherished take-out flavors to your home in a healthier way!

Snacks That Keep You Going
Those tiny hunger pangs can creep in between meals, and you’ll want some keto-friendly snacks to keep you satisfied and on track.
Homemade Guacamole with Veggies
Creamy guacamole made from ripe avocados, lime, and spices is a go-to keto snack. Pair it with colorful vegetables like bell peppers, celery sticks, or cucumber slices for a crunchy dip. It’s a satisfying way to indulge while sticking to your diet.
Keto Cheese Crisps
For a snack that’ll crush your cravings for chips, try making your own cheese crisps. Simply bake shredded cheese on a baking sheet until crispy. You can season them with various herbs and spices to elevate the taste. These little delights are perfect for munching any time of day and can be enjoyed on their own or paired with your favorite dips.
Pork Rinds with Salsa
If you’re craving something crunchy, pork rinds are a fantastic keto-friendly snack. They are low in carbs and high in protein, making them filling. Pair them with a tangy salsa to create a flavorful combination that won’t derail your goals.
Flavorful Keto Desserts to End Your Day
Just because you’re on a Keto diet doesn’t mean dessert is off the table! In fact, there are a plethora of delightful options to satisfy your sweet tooth.
Keto Chocolate Mousse
You can still revel in rich chocolate flavor by whipping up a creamy Keto chocolate mousse. Blend unsweetened cocoa powder, heavy cream, and a sugar substitute like erythritol or stevia until light and fluffy. This dessert is easy to make and will leave you feeling indulgent without the guilt.
Coconut Macaroons
Coconut macaroons can be made Keto-friendly by using unsweetened shredded coconut and a low-carb sweetener. Bake them until golden for a crunchy and chewy treat that holds all the flavors of coconut without the added sugars. Their delightful taste and texture will make you forget about any traditional, high-carb options.
Berry Parfait
For a refreshing dessert option, layer unsweetened Greek yogurt with a handful of berries (like raspberries or strawberries) and sprinkle some crushed nuts on top. Berries are lower in carbs compared to other fruits, making them a great choice while still providing that sweet touch to your meal.

Meal Prep for Your Keto Success
A successful Keto diet often boils down to effective meal prepping. Having pre-made meals or snacks can help you avoid temptation during busy moments. You can take a few hours each weekend to prepare the week’s meals. Chop veggies, cook proteins, and portion everything into containers. This will not only save you time throughout the week, but it will also make it easier to stay on track with your diet choices!
